    I like it, but it could be improved by making it more transparent. Someone made a good suggestion about showing a paper doll when adding things to your inventory showing how encumbered you will be. That is an excellent idea. On top of that, the game should prevent people from being over-encumbered. A simple, "You are carrying too much junk already" message would be fine.

    The argument about multiple gear is a fair one, but I think that is a price to pay. This is not WOW, but in wow, you pay the price by giving up bag space (or you used too). It is more or less the same thing. Think of weight as bag space.

    Geez, there has to be encumbrance.

    I pretty much knew we would get posts complaining about it when it came in.

    This is a part of the equation of gameplay...it allows for control of the overall game by not allowing someone to basically cary anything they want.

    Now, that's not to say their shouldn't be in game mechanics to help with carrying more things. Things like Mules you can buy or magic bags that allow more items to be carried.

    But this is an essential part of the game that causes players to have to make choices and not just carry everything. It allows for the player to be more involved in the actual thought process behind what they are doing.

    In my opinion, the concept of "encumbrance" is not really understood well actually.

    In this, and 99% of other games, encumbrance is tied to "weight" of objects exclusively.

    That is only half the equation though. The other half of the equation is "size" of the object, and also what size objects can fit inside other objects.

    So for example, in 99% of games, you can walk around with 40 chairs stuck in your backpack because their "weight" allows it. Of course this is ridiculous, because you cant fit even 1 chair into a backpack due to its "size".

    Of course this is the realism/"fun" balance. If your going for realism, you should be able to carry 1 to maybe 4 chairs balanced precariously in your arms/hands only (not stuffed into a magically large backpack).

    This goes further of course. In a "realism" game, you would never be able to carry suits of armor and weapons taken from bodies of NPC's/Monsters you killed. Especially walking around somehow magically cramming 10 suits of plate mail into your backpack just because your strength is high.

    Again, it all comes down to how much do the Dev's feel "realism" must give way to add "fun" to the game. This balance will be different for every person, therefore this thread will never have a "right" answer.
